Stock Futures: A Glimpse into the Market's Future
Stock futures offer a glimpse into the market's future performance. They are contracts that allow investors to buy or sell a set number of shares of a particular stock at a predetermined price on a specific future date. By analyzing stock futures, traders and investors can gain an early understanding of market sentiment and potential price movements.

Factors Influencing Stock Futures for Monday
Economic Data:
- The release of key economic indicators, such as the Consumer Price Index (CPI) and unemployment data, can significantly impact stock futures.
- Traders and investors closely monitor these figures to gauge the overall economic health.
Earnings Reports:
- Companies' earnings reports can drive stock futures, as investors react to the financial performance of individual companies.
- Positive earnings reports can lead to higher futures prices, while negative reports can have the opposite effect.

Political and Geopolitical Events:
- Political and geopolitical events, such as elections or international tensions, can cause volatility in the stock market.
- Investors often react to these events by adjusting their positions in stock futures.
